Understanding Underlay Packing Film


Underlay packing film serves as a protective layer in various packaging applications. It is often used in conjunction with other materials to ensure durability and integrity during transport and storage. The film can be made from various materials, including polyethylene, polypropylene, and other polymers, each offering unique characteristics suited for specific applications.


Key Features to Look for in Underlay Packing Film


1. Material Composition


The material used in underlay packing film directly impacts its performance. Common materials include:



  • Polyethylene (PE): Known for its excellent moisture resistance and flexibility, making it ideal for various applications.

  • Polypropylene (PP): Offers superior clarity and strength, often used for high-quality packaging.

  • Biodegradable Options: Increasingly popular for companies looking to enhance sustainability, these options provide effective protection while being environmental-friendly.


2. Thickness and Durability


The thickness of the film is a critical factor that determines its durability. A thicker film often offers greater puncture resistance and tear strength, making it suitable for heavier or sharper products. However, a balance is necessary; overly thick films can increase material costs and reduce efficiency in handling.


Choosing the Right Thickness


When selecting the thickness, consider the following:



  • The weight and shape of your products.

  • The conditions during storage and transportation.

  • The required durability to withstand handling processes.


3. Clarity and Transparency


For businesses that require visibility of the product within the packaging, clarity and transparency of the underlay packing film are essential. High-quality films should offer excellent optical clarity, allowing for easy identification of the contents without compromising protection.


4. Adhesion Properties


Strong adhesion properties are vital for ensuring that the film remains securely in place during transit. Look for films that offer a good bond with various surfaces, including cardboard, plastic, and metal. This can prevent shifting or damage during handling.


5. UV Protection


If your products are sensitive to light, UV protection is a crucial feature. Underlay packing films with UV inhibitors can shield products from harmful sunlight exposure, reducing the risk of degradation, discoloration, or spoilage, especially in food and pharmaceutical industries.


6. Temperature Resistance


Depending on your operational environment, temperature resistance may be a significant factor. Ensure the underlay packing film can withstand extreme temperatures, whether hot or cold, without losing its integrity.


7. Customization Options


Customization can enhance brand recognition and cater to specific packaging needs. Consider films that offer options for printing, sizes, and finishes that align with your branding and operational requirements. Custom-printed films can act as effective marketing tools while providing essential protection.


8. Cost-Effectiveness


While quality is paramount, cost-effectiveness should also be a consideration. Analyze the total cost of ownership, including the initial purchase price, performance, and potential savings in efficiency and waste reduction. Sometimes, investing a bit more upfront in high-quality film can result in long-term savings.

Application of Underlay Packing Film in Various Industries


1. Food and Beverage


In the food industry, underlay packing films help maintain freshness and prevent contamination. Films with barrier properties protect against moisture and oxygen while ensuring product visibility.


2. Pharmaceuticals


Pharmaceutical companies rely on underlay packing films to protect sensitive products from light and moisture, ensuring efficacy and safety. Compliance with health regulations is also a critical factor.


3. Electronics


For electronic products, anti-static underlay packing films prevent damage from static electricity, providing an essential layer of protection during transport and storage.
